One Earth Movement
Help me please, people of Earth Hear one worried tired man’s plea, We need to find our common worth To stop the destruction of all we see, Our governments have failed For how many thousand years, Clinging to old aspirations and fears We need to remember the past But we must stop living there. What good is a heritage If we have to die to preserve it What good is an inheritance If only the dead deserve it Let’s cast aside our languages, cultures, and borders, Let’s stop taking old politicians’ orders Let’s give a new society birth, One human race, one people, One Earth
